Crane) Newsgroups: mod.computers.vax Subject: Re: TCP/IP for VMS Message-ID: <12172622498.47.EC0N@TE.CC.CMU.EDU> Date: Sat, 4-Jan-86 15:52:27 EST Article-I.D.: TE.12172622498.47.EC0N Posted: Sat Jan 4 15:52:27 1986 Date-Received: Mon, 6-Jan-86 06:49:25 EST References: <488:stokes@cmc.cdn> Sender: daemon@ucbvax.BERKELEY.EDU Organization: The ARPA Internet Lines: 10 Approved: info-vax@sri-kl.arpa We have been running TWG's code on a few of our system here at Carnegie-Mellon Univ for sometime. Lou Salkind (I think that is right) at New York University put together a raw-packet interface that allows TWG's code to talk via a QIO interface. This of course cuts down on performance, but you might want to look at it. - Eric R. Crane Carnegie-Mellon Univ Systems Software -------
